《微博发不了图片的原因及解决方法》

一、网络问题

  1. 不稳定连接
  2. 微博上传图片依赖于稳定的网络连接。如果你处于Wi - Fi信号较弱或者移动数据网络质量不佳的环境中,可能会导致无法成功发送图片。例如,在地下室或者偏远山区,网络信号覆盖差,微博在尝试上传图片时可能因为频繁的网络中断而失败。
  3. 网络速度慢
  4. 较慢的网速会延长图片上传的时间,并且容易引发超时等错误。特别是当你要上传较大尺寸的高清图片时,如果网速不足以支撑上传操作,微博就会提示无法发送图片。比如,在使用公共Wi - Fi网络时,由于多人同时使用,分配到每个用户的带宽有限,可能导致微博图片发送困难。

二、微博客户端问题

  1. 版本过低
  2. 如果你的微博客户端长时间没有更新,可能存在一些兼容性或者功能上的漏洞。新的微博版本可能会对图片上传功能进行优化,包括支持更多格式的图片、提高上传速度等。旧版本的客户端可能无法识别或正确处理你想要发送的图片文件,从而导致不能正常发送图片。
  3. 缓存过多
  4. 微博客户端在使用过程中会产生大量的缓存文件,如图片缓存、视频缓存等。过多的缓存会占用手机或电脑的存储空间,并且可能干扰微博的正常运行,包括图片上传功能。这些缓存文件可能会与微博的新请求发生冲突,使得图片发送受阻。
  5. 临时故障
  6. 有时候微博客户端会出现临时性的故障,这可能是由于程序代码的偶发性错误或者服务器端的一些小波动引起的。例如,微博在进行版本更新或者维护期间,部分功能可能会暂时不稳定,其中就包括图片发送功能。

三、图片本身的问题

  1. 格式不支持
  2. 微博对于可接受的图片格式有一定的规定。常见的支持格式有JPEG、PNG等。如果你要发送的图片是其他特殊格式,如TIFF(标签图像文件格式),微博可能无法识别并拒绝上传。另外,一些经过特殊编辑软件处理后的图片格式也可能不在微博的支持范围内。
  3. 大小限制
  4. 微博对单张图片的大小也有一定的限制。一般来说,超过一定大小(例如10MB左右)的图片可能无法直接上传。这是因为较大的图片会占用较多的服务器资源和网络带宽,为了保证微博平台的稳定运行,设置了这样的限制。如果你试图上传一张超高分辨率或者经过大量压缩但仍然超出限制的大图,就会遇到发送失败的情况。
  5. 版权问题
  6. 如果你尝试发送的图片存在版权争议或者被微博系统检测为侵权内容,微博会阻止该图片的上传。微博有自己的内容审核机制,对于包含未经授权使用的商标、人物肖像(未经本人同意用于商业目的等情况)等的图片,会禁止发送以保护版权方的权益。

四、解决方法

  1. 针对网络问题
  2. 检查并切换到更稳定的网络环境。如果是Wi - Fi,可以尝试重启路由器或者靠近路由器以增强信号;如果是移动数据网络,可以切换到Wi - Fi或者去到网络信号更好的地方再尝试发送图片。也可以在网络设置中调整网络优先级,确保微博在上传图片时有足够的网络资源可用。
  3. 针对微博客户端问题
  4. 更新微博客户端到最新版本。一般在手机应用商店或者微博官网都可以下载到最新的官方版本。对于缓存过多的情况,可以在微博客户端的设置中找到清理缓存选项,定期清理缓存文件。如果遇到临时故障,可以尝试关闭微博客户端后重新打开,或者重启设备后再试。
  5. 针对图片本身问题
  6. 确认图片格式是否为微博支持的常见格式,如果不是,可以使用图片编辑软件将其转换为支持的格式。对于图片大小超限的情况,可以使用图片压缩工具将图片压缩到合适大小后再上传。如果是版权问题导致无法发送,需要检查图片的来源,确保拥有合法的使用权利或者寻找其他合适的图片来替代。
© 版权声明

相关文章